Output 14ecafc256f20a4718f5e20be2420cba28c4dbf5f6068b10d2f0c744698d2749:25

value
647981
script pubkey
OP_0 OP_PUSHBYTES_20 ce8326ad76d79030e08a0f08493928826374b602
address
bc1qe6pjdttk67grpcy2puyyjwfgsf3hfdszmdpfq7
transaction
14ecafc256f20a4718f5e20be2420cba28c4dbf5f6068b10d2f0c744698d2749
spent
true